New Infiniti Q50 starts at £27,950 for the Q50 2.2d

Wed, 26 Jun 2013

Infiniti are pinning the new Q50′s sporting credibility on Sebastian Vettel (pictured) Infiniti are hanging their future sales on a name change that sounds like a James Bond reference – with all Infiniti models now getting the ‘Q’ prefix – and Sebastian Vettel’s input and endorsement of the brand – he’s Infiniti’s Director of Performance (well, there’s a price to pay for Infiniti’s Red Bull sponsorship). The first outing for Infiniti ‘Q’ in the UK is the new Infiniti Q50, which gets a four cylinder 2.2 litre turbo diesel as its entry-level, and it looks quite promising with 168bhp and 295lb/ft of torque and emissions of 115g/km, which should mean official economy around 65mpg. Standard features on the Q50 2.2d include Infiniti inTouch (so you can Tweet and Like on the go), Infiniti Drive Mode Selector, Stop-Start, rear view camera, Climate, 17″ alloys, Voice and Bluetooth.

Whos Where: Ken Okuyama appointed Creative Director at Pininfarina

Thu, 12 Feb 2004

The talented Japanese designer Ken Okuyama, who penned the Pininfarina Enzo and 'Rossa' during his days at Pininfarina Studi e Ricerche, is going back to the famous Italian coachbuilder, after completing his experience as Chair of the Transportation Design Department at Art Center College of Design in Pasadena, California. He is expected back as Creative Director of the Pininfarina Spa group as of May 10th. There he will be reporting, as before his departure, to Lorenzo Ramaciotti, Executive Vice President Design .
